Задача № 5 Робот находится в прямоугольнике 1×4. Он должен остановиться в единственной незакрашенной клетке.
Ответ нейросети
03 марта 2025 07:10
Для решения задачи о роботе в прямоугольнике 1×4 начнем с рассмотрения условий.
Условия задачи
У нас есть прямоугольная область, которая представлена в виде 1 строки и 4 столбцов. Мы можем представить эту область как:
[ ] [ ] [ ] [ ]
0 1 2 3
Здесь каждая [ ] — это клетка, в которой может находиться робот. Мы знаем, что робот должен остановиться в единственной незакрашенной клетке.
Шаги к решению
Определим, что такое "незакрашенная клетка":
- Подразумевается, что в одной из четырех клеток нет какого-либо препятствия или "закрашивания", и только в ней робот может остановиться.
Обозначим клетки:
- Пусть клетка, в которой может остановиться робот, будет обозначена как "незакрашенная", а остальные — "закрашенные".
Допустим, что клетки таковы:
- Если, к примеру, клетка 0 закрашена, клетки 1, 2 и 3 могут выглядеть так:
[X] [ ] [ ] [X] 0 1 2 3 - В этом случае единственной незакрашенной клеткой, где может остановиться робот, будет клетка 1.
- Если, к примеру, клетка 0 закрашена, клетки 1, 2 и 3 могут выглядеть так:
Движение робота:
- Предположим, что робот начинает с любой клетки (например, клетка 0) и может перемещаться влево или вправо.
- Если он находится в клетке 0, он может переместиться в клетку 1, далее в клетку 2 или вернуться обратно.
Вывод:
- Таким образом, чтобы робот успешно остановился в клетке 1 (или другой незакрашенной клетке, в зависимости от начальных условий), ему нужно просто добраться до нее, избегая закрашенные клетки.
Заключение
В зависимости от того, какая клетка является незакрашенной, робот должен эффективно двигаться от своей стартовой позиции (возможно, от края) к этому месту. Важно помнить, что изначально в задаче не указано, откуда именно стартует робот, поэтому мы предполагаем, что он может начинать с любой позиции.
Пожалуйста, дайте знать, если дополнительная информация или помощь вам нужна по другим аспектам!
Понравился ответ?
Задай свой вопрос
Напиши любую задачу или вопрос, а нейросеть её решит



